I went to Gord Downie's Secret path concert in Ottawa and it was a credit card system. You did not get mailed any tickets in advance. You showed up inside the venue with the credit card you charged and they scanned it and printed off a ticket for your assigned seat.
The lineup for this was actually in the lobby right at the entrance doors to the theater room. Makes it much harder for scalpers to pull off their heist.

People complain you can't transfer your tickets. Personally I've been going to concerts for over 20 years, and seen hundreds of shows. I can think of 2 or 3 where something came up that I couldn't make. Illness/Emergency etc... 99.7% it's not an issue. I'd gladly eat a few pairs over the span of a few decades, to make it harder to scalp tickets.
Anything you do to make it easier for fans to sell/transfer tickets, makes it easier for scalpers to do so.
